Gazette declares electricity and petroleum services essential

Date:

March 04, Colombo (LNW): An Extraordinary Gazette has been released, designating all activities related to electricity supply and the distribution of petroleum products and fuel as essential services.

The Gazette, issued on Sunday (03), was authorised by Secretary to the President Saman Ekanayake, under the direction of President Ranil Wickremesinghe.

The declaration affirms that these specified services are deemed Essential Public Services, recognising their indispensable role in sustaining community life.

It encompasses services offered by Public Corporations, Government Departments, Local Authorities, Co-operative Societies, or any affiliated entities engaged in these vital services, ensuring they remain uninterrupted for the welfare of the populace.
